STEEL SPORTS
Steel Sports is a Social Impact organization, located in ten (10) different regions from coast to coast. Our mission is to inspire youth to reach their potential, on and off the field, by developing them as athletes and people through the Steel Sports coaching system, “The Lasorda Way”. Through its “kids first” approach, Steel Sports is establishing the Steel standard in youth sports and coaching, forging the next generation of leaders by instilling Steel Sports’ core values: Teamwork, Respect, Integrity, and Commitment.
Steel Sports creates a positive youth sports experience – building character and teaching life lessons - for over 100,000 athletes each year. In addition to Steel Soccer, Steel Sports operates Team Steel Baseball and Softball at Lasorda Legacy Park. THE ROLE
We are seeking a dynamic and creative Sports Marketing Intern to join our team. This internship offers a unique opportunity to gain hands-on experience in sports marketing, communications, social media management, and graphic design within the youth sports industry.

Responsibilities
Communications:
- Assist in drafting press releases, newsletters, and promotional materials.
- Coordinate communication efforts with coaches, parents, and athletes to ensure timely dissemination of information.
- Support the development of internal and external communication strategies.
Social Media Management
- Manage and update social media platforms (e.g., Facebook, Instagram, Twitter) to increase engagement and brand awareness.
- Create compelling content, including graphics, videos, and posts, to showcase our programs, events, and success stories.
- Monitor social media channels for trends, feedback, and opportunities to engage with our audience.
Graphic Design
- Design eye-catching graphics, banners, flyers, and digital assets for marketing campaigns and events.
- Collaborate with the marketing team to develop visually appealing materials that align with brand guidelines and messaging.
- Assist in creating multimedia content, including infographics and presentations, to support marketing initiatives.
Event Support
- Provide on-site support during sports events, tournaments, and community outreach activities.
- Assist in coordinating event logistics, including setup, signage, and promotional materials.
- Capture photos and videos to document event highlights and generate content for marketing purposes.
